What Does Ishedar Mean?
Ishedar means "Full of faith".
Ishedar is a girl name of Hebrew origin, frequently chosen in Jewish communities. It carries the meaning "Full of faith". Ishedar has 2 syllables and is a meaningful choice for parents drawn to its sound and significance.
